Total Distance
11.20

AM over 25:00; 7:35 pace

PM over  57:13; 7:10ish pace; 15 min. tempo

Morning run felt really good. I told the guys about my weird dream last night. Did plyos for the first time this season and followed it up with the usual yoga session with Fiji. We did the same workout today that we did, I think, two weeks ago. I'd say I did a little better than the last time. I really really pushed the middle. That's where bad races have gotten me, so I decided to focus on that. However, my finish wasn't what it should have been. Always things to work on. That's the beautiful thing about running: no matter who you are or what you've done, you can work on certain things to "make weak things become strong" (Ether 12:27).
